Is gokaraju rangaraju is an autonomous college? How good is the college?

Atrayee Gayen 9th Nov, 2020

Hey aspirant,

Gokaraju Rangaraju Institute of Engineering and Technology is am autonomous college in Hyderabad, Telengana. It is approved by AICTE and accredited by NAAC ( 'A' grade ).

Gokaraju Rangaraju Institute of Engineering and Technology is an overall good college maybe not the best like NITs, IITs and GFITs.

I am reviewing this college on the following parameters for you better understanding :-

Placements - Around 70-60% students get placed. Placements are more in the software courses like CSE. The highest package offered is around 42 LPA, and that is offered to the most skilled candidates. The average package offered is 3.3-3.5 LPA. Companies like TCS and Capgemini do visit the college

Faculty - Curriculum is efficient. Teachers are helpful sometimes. Some of them are really good. Faculty members are qualified and experienced. The students have to work hard to become industry ready and should not depend on the teachers. Extra effort has to be given to do well in interviews.

Infrastructure - Infrastructure is good overall. The classrooms and laboratories are good and well equipped. Campus is full Wifi. Only hostel facilities are not available.

how to give admissions in autonomous colleges and what is the speciality of autonomous colleges?

Kanith Sawkar 20th Sep, 2020

Hey aspirant,

Autonomous colleges are selected institutes which are given the freedom to develop the curriculum based on the latest industry needs. There are two types of autonomous institutes, one which can award their own degrees and the other cannot award their own degrees but have academic independence.

Their speciality is that the curriculum is frequently updated according to the latest industrial trends by the institute's faculty and stakeholders from industries, education boards etc. They also have the freedom to conduct their own exams. In case of non-autonomous institutes, it may take years and has to undergo many levels of approval for updating the syllabus.

Some autonomous institutes like Manipal, Amity, BITS-Pilani, VIT etc. conduct their own entrance exams, while some of them accept JEE Mains, SAT, state entrance exams etc. for engineering and other courses. Admission to autonomous medical colleges is only through NEET.
